Input validation vulnerability in SlimStat Analytics 5.2.6

The SlimStat Analytics plugin used in WordPress has a security issue where unauthenticated attackers can inject harmful scripts into pages. This happens because the plugin does not properly clean up and secure the visitor requests that are logged. This means that these harmful scripts can run whenever a user visits a page that has been injected with them.

Detected in:

Slimstat Analytics fixed vulnerable versions: >= * <= 5.2.6
